When you run <application>Orca</application> for the first time, it will automatically enter setup mode. If you want to run setup at some later point, you can pass the <userinput>--setup</userinput> option to <application>Orca</application> the next time you run it. Furthermore, while <application>Orca</application> is running, you can press <keycombo><keycap>Insert</keycap><keycap>Space</keycap></keycombo> to bring up <application>Orca</application>'s Configuration GUI (<xref linkend="configuration-gui"/>). Finally, <application>Orca</application> provides a text setup utility that you can start by passing the <userinput>--text-setup</userinput> option to <application>Orca</application>. All of these options will create a <userinput>~/.orca/user-settings.py</userinput> file that holds your preferences and will also enable the accessibility infrastructure. You need to log out and log back in for the new settings to take effect.
